Tesla’s undercarriage protection is a critical component of their Full Armor Package, offering advanced defense against road hazards. This system is designed to safeguard the vulnerable lower section of the vehicle, which is often overlooked during regular car maintenance. The undercarriage, encompassing components like the exhaust system, suspension parts, and fuel lines, plays a vital role in a car’s overall performance and safety. Damage to this area can lead to costly auto body repair and car paint repair services, not to mention compromising the vehicle’s structural integrity.

Key features of Tesla undercarriage protection include specialized shielding that absorbs and deflects impacts from debris, such as rocks, branches, and road tar. This protective layer is meticulously engineered to resist penetration, minimizing the risk of damage to vital components beneath. The undercarriage, comprising essential components like suspension, exhaust systems, and fuel lines, is particularly vulnerable to damage. Traditional automotive repair services often address visible exterior scratches and dents, but they may not adequately protect against hidden internal issues. The Full Armor Package addresses these gaps by employing specialized materials and engineering techniques tailored to withstand extreme conditions. For instance, advanced composites and impact-absorbing foams can effectively deflect or dissipate energy from road hazards, minimizing the risk of structural failures that could lead to costly vehicle repairs or even pose safety hazards.
